Food truck propane leak closes Scottsville and Drakes roadsWarren County KY

audio iconFire & Arson
Scottsville Rd & Drakes Blvd, Kentucky 42122

A food truck near the intersection of Scottsville Road and Drakes Boulevard has an active propane leak. There is no fire at the scene, but a vehicle is running. Fire and law enforcement have responded, closing both directions of Scottsville Road and diverting traffic for safety.
